- 浏览: 417351 次
- 性别:
- 来自: 成都
最新评论
-
kaihop:
很好,值得学习
Axis2开发WebService客户端 的3种方式 -
白天看黑夜:
java过滤emoji字符处理,希望能帮到你http://ww ...
Java解决Emoji表情符问题 -
hongbai:
不能匹配这个:http://harveyzeng.iteye. ...
正则表达式匹配域名、网址、url -
qwertyuiopqaz:
引用
Axis2开发WebService客户端 的3种方式 -
whj001:
很详细 ,
Axis2开发WebService客户端 的3种方式
文章列表
Java的日期格式化常用方法
- 博客分类:
- Java
一般常用格式化类DateFormat和SimpleDateFormat的format(Date time)方法进行格式化日期.
1. 首先介绍java.text.SimpleDateFormat类.
public class SimpleDateFormat
extends
DateFormat
linux kill终止进程
- 博客分类:
- Linux
一. 终止进程的工具 kill 、killall、pkill、xkill
终止一个进程或终止一个正在运行的程序,一般是通过 kill 、killall、pkill、xkill 等进行。比如一个程序已经死掉,但又不能退出,这时就应该考虑应用这些工具。
另
外应用的场合就是在服务器管理中,在不涉及数据库服务器程序的父进程的停止运行,也可以用这些工具来终止。为什么数据库服务器的父进程不能用这些工具杀死
呢?原因很简单,这些工具在强行终止数据库服务器时,会让数据库产生更多的文件碎片,当碎片达到一定程度的时候,数据库就有崩溃的危险。比如mysql服
务器最好是按其正常的程序关闭,而不是用pki ...
Linux PS 命令详解
- 博客分类:
- Linux
Linux操作系统PS命令详细解析
要对系统中进程进行监测控制,用 ps 命令满足你。
/bin/ps
ps 是显示瞬间行程的状态,并不动态连续;如果想对进程运行时间监控,应该用 top 工具。
kill 用于杀死进程。
==============ps 的参数说 ...
Java 中 Vector、ArrayList、List 使用深入剖析
线性表,链表,哈希表是常用的数据结构,在进行Java开发时,JDK已经为我们提供了一系列相应的类来实现基本的数据结构。这些类均在java.util包中。本文试图通过简单的描述,向读者阐述各个类的作用以及如何正确使用这些类。
Collection
├List
│├LinkedList
│├ArrayList
│└Vector
│ └Stack
└Set
Map
├Hashtable
├HashMap
└WeakHashMap
Collection接口
Collection
是最基本的集合接口,一个 ...
维基百科:http://zh.wikipedia.org/wiki/%E6%AD%A3%E5%88%99%E8%A1%A8%E8%BE%BE%E5%BC%8F
在编写处理字符串的程序或网页时,经常会有查找符合某些复杂规则的字符串的需要。正则表达式就 是用于描述这些规则的工具。换句话说,正则表 ...
如何安装webdriver chrome浏览器支持
在gem 安装完watir-webdriver后,默认情况下chrome浏览器的支持是没有安装上的。 所以如果要使用webdriver测试chrome的话,我们需要手动安装chrome支持。
Requirements The ChromeDriver controls the browser using Chrome's
automation proxy framework. Consequently, the ChromeDriver is only
compatible with Chrome version 12.0. ...
Selenium学习
- 博客分类:
- Selenium
Selenium官方网站:http://seleniumhq.org/
http://code.google.com/p/selenium/
API:
http://selenium.googlecode.com/svn/trunk/docs/api/java/index.html
Selenium 中文API:
http://www.cnblogs.com/chanedi/articles/2105944.html
Selenium全方位解读: http://blog.csdn.net/gsl68/article/details/7 ...
Selenium之WebDriver
- 博客分类:
- Selenium
1、什么情况下选用WebDriver?
(1)Selenium-1.0不支持的浏览器功能。
(2)multiple frames, multiple browser windows, popups, and alerts.
(3)页面导航。
(4)下拉。
(5)基于AJAX的UI元素。
2、WebDriver的几个实现:
Name of driver ...
[转]Log4j使用总结
- 博客分类:
- Java
一、介绍
Log4j是Apache的一个开放源代码项目,通过使用Log4j,我们可以控制日志信息输送的目的地是控制台、文件、GUI组件、甚至是套接
口服务 器、NT的事件记录器、UNIX
Syslog守护进程等;我们也可以控制每一条日志的输出格式;通过定义每一条日志信息的级别,我们能够更加细致地控制日志的生成过程。
Log4j由三个重要的组件构成:日志信息的优先级,日志信息的输出目的地,日志信息的输出格式。日志信息的优先级从高到低有ERROR、
WARN、
INFO、DEBUG,分别用来指定这条日志信息的重要程度;日志信息的输出目的地指定了日志将打印到控制台还是文件中;而 ...
今天在导入一个工程时,编译并打包到Tomcat后,发现出现java.lang.UnsupportedClassVersionError: Bad
version number in .class
file异常,检查了一下我的myEclipse,发现不知道啥时候不小心将编译器改成JDK6.0了,那个工程是从同事的机上拷贝过来的,用的编译器是
JDK5.0,试了一下,果然是这个问题引起。
那次在Linux上部署工程时也出现过因为版本不同引起的问题,那时我们用的IDE的编译器是JDK5.0,而那台Linux装的是JDK6.0,部署后发现很多功能都出错,看来有些东西还是得注意一 ...
使用Apache Commons Discovery查找可插拔接口实现类(Pluggable interfaces):
http://terrencexu.iteye.com/blog/715982
eclipse source code:
用 Quartz 进行作业调度: http://www.ibm.com/developerworks/cn/java/j-quartz/
Quartz的cron表达式: http://biaoming.iteye.com/blog/39532
Spring集成Quartz定时任务框架介绍和Cron表达式详解:
http://www.cnblogs.com/obullxl/archive/2011/07/10/spring-quartz-cron-integration.html
[转载]Dbutil 的使用示例
- 博客分类:
- Java
DBUtils知识:
http://blog.csdn.net/farreaching665/article/details/7101132
package
cn.lining.test;
import
java.sql.Connection; import
java.sql.DriverManager; import
java.sql.SQLException; import
java.util.List; import
java.util.Map;
import
org.apache ...
[转载]Dbutil 的使用
- 博客分类:
- Java
组件下载地址:http://commons.apache.org/dbutils/
DbUtils类(org.apache.commons.dbutils.DbUtils)主要负责装载驱动、关闭连接的常规工作。
1. close: 检查所提供的参数是不是NULL,如果不是的话,它们就关闭连接、声明和结果集。
2. CloseQuietly:避免连接、声明或结果集为NULL的情况被关闭。
3. CommitAndCloseQuietly(Connection conn):用来提交连接,然后关闭连接,并且在关闭连接时
不向上抛出在关闭时发生的一 ...
HttpClient入门参考:http://www.ibm.com/developerworks/cn/opensource/os-httpclient/
一、使httpclient不管理cookie:
client.getParams().setCookiePolicy(CookiePolicy.IGNORE_COOKIES);
二、在某个请求获得cookie时获取cookie: private static List<String> cookieList=new ArrayList<String>();
...